## Tuning

The receipt mailer (Almsgate) batches donation receipts and sends through the Thornquay relay. On-call: if the queue backs up, resist the urge to crank batch size — the relay rate-limits per connection, and bigger batches just mean bigger retries. Scale worker count first, then shorten the flush interval. Dedupe window must stay longer than the retry horizon or donors get duplicate receipts, which generates tickets. All knobs live in one place and are read at worker start. Current production values follow.

tuning table, kajop-yafof:
QUOTAS = {
    "wenath": 10,
    "ulaael": 5,
}

## SQL Linting

All SQL files at Bramblegate must pass `sqlcheck` before merge. Rules enforce uppercase keywords, explicit column lists (no `SELECT *`), and snake_case identifiers. The linter validates schema references against a live shadow database, so it needs network access during CI and local runs. Before your first run, configure the linter's schema probe with the connection string below.

primary connection of fajog-bageg = clickhouse://tamion_svc:0nS8bDSETpHjj2@db-cbc5.nelvrocorp.example:5432/nordor

Deployment — Tumblebox locker access flow. Support: this is the short version. The access service deploys from the main branch via the Harbin pipeline; no manual steps. Locker unlock requests go through the gateway, then the firmware bridge. If users report stuck doors, check the bridge health endpoint first, then restart the gateway pod. Never restart the firmware bridge during business hours. The deployed environment uses the configuration values listed below.

deployment values, badug-yadup:
[aldmir]
port = 4000
region = west-1
host = aldmir.halixlabs.example
team = kelax
timeout_ms = 2000
retries = 5

### Step 4: Configure the batched resolver

The Lorewing API fix replaces per-node author lookups with a DataLoader-style batcher, so the `orders.customer` field no longer issues one query per row. Verify the new `BATCH_WINDOW_MS` value matches staging (currently 8). The batcher authenticates to the read replica with its own credential, which must be present before the pods restart or resolvers will fall back to the slow path. Append the credential line directly below this step.

secret setting of yagug-hahog: COURIER_KEY13=44c9b50f678cd